Course Content

• Program Evaluation Fundamentals: This unit covers foundational concepts in program evaluation, including logic models, theories of change, and different evaluation designs relevant to water conservation education.
• Water Conservation Education Strategies: Examining effective teaching methodologies and curriculum development for diverse audiences in the context of water conservation.
• Data Collection Methods for Water Conservation Programs: This unit focuses on quantitative and qualitative data collection techniques, including surveys, interviews, focus groups, and observation, specifically applied to water conservation education.
• Water Conservation Program Impact Assessment: This unit delves into assessing the short-term and long-term impacts of water conservation educational programs, using both quantitative and qualitative data analysis.
• Stakeholder Engagement and Communication in Water Conservation: Exploring strategies for effective communication and collaboration with diverse stakeholders (community members, educators, policymakers) throughout the evaluation process.
• Utilizing Technology for Water Conservation Program Evaluation: This unit covers the use of GIS, remote sensing, and other technologies for data collection, analysis, and reporting in water conservation education evaluations.
• Ethical Considerations in Water Conservation Program Evaluation: Addressing ethical issues related to data privacy, informed consent, and cultural sensitivity in the context of water conservation education research.
• Reporting and Dissemination of Water Conservation Program Evaluation Findings: This unit focuses on preparing comprehensive and impactful evaluation reports, presentations, and publications targeted for various audiences.

Career Role (Water Conservation & Management) Description
Water Conservation Officer Develops and implements water conservation strategies for businesses and municipalities, analyzing water usage and identifying efficiency improvements. High demand in water-stressed regions.
Environmental Consultant (Water Resources) Advises clients on water resource management, conducting impact assessments and proposing sustainable solutions. Requires strong analytical and communication skills.
Water Resources Engineer Designs and manages water infrastructure projects, ensuring efficient and sustainable water supply and drainage systems. Focus on water conservation technologies is crucial.
Hydrologist Studies the distribution, circulation, and physical properties of underground and surface water. Essential for water resource planning and conservation efforts.
